I cannot display the image on my Lenovo G400 laptop using a projector.
I already tried to press Fn+F8 and even tried other function keys. It didn't work. Tried restarting pc and projector, nothing happens. I also configured the mobility settings on my laptop but the only thing it can display is my desktop wallpaper. What else do I need to do?

Sounds like an extended desktop. have you tried dragging an open window (ie. internet explorer webpage) to the top, right, bottom, AND left? When you get to one of the edges, move it like you are moving it off and it should move to the other screen. You can change your setting to 'duplicate' your desktop in your video settings.
Ok.I got your point.Actually you're in extended mode.
Once you connect you can have 2 types of output to your projector.
1.Clone mode--> make everthing look the same
2.Extended mode--> have another new space for you to use.
** in extended mode you'll have a background of your desktop.you can drag any running program to that space.
How to setup clone and extended mode
1.Click start-->Settings-->Conteol Panel-->Display
2.Under Display Properties window click the last tab name settings
3.Under display select you 2nd monitor
3.Below Screen Resolution you should be able to see a checkbox "extended my windows destop on to this monitor"
please check this box for extended mode or uncheck it incase you won't to use clone mode.
